Talking about death and dying is considered taboo in polite company, and even in the medical field. Our ideas about dying are confusing at best: Will our memories flash before our eyes? Regrets consume our thoughts? Does a bright light appear at the end of a tunnel? For most people, it will be a slower process, one eased with preparedness, good humor, and a bit of faith. At the forefront of changing attitudes around palliative care is hospice nurse Hadley Vlahos, who shows that end-of-life care can teach us just as much about how to live as it does about how we die.

A beautiful picture of true compassion!
Reviewed: 06-21-23
This was such a moving book. it moved me to tears and it compels me to be more compassionate and loving. It was a beautiful display of how we should treat each other especially in times of hardship and the end of life. Her experiences with the in between have left me with hope and encourages me to look forward to eternity! I love the way she beautifully displays each story with love and compassion. I highly recommend this book!
